Heritage listing
Category B Date Added 30/06/1983 Local Authority Midlothian Planning Authority Midlothian Burgh Dalkeith NGR NT 32958 67573 Coordinates 332958, 667573 — Dated 1765, remodelled 1816. Road bridge, on N-S axis. Single span with low segmental arch. Buttress to left to S. Rubble. Ashlar voussoirs and intrados. Squared rubble parapet; ashlar dressings. Mutuled course below parapet; recessed panel detail to parapet. Parapet raised to sides and centre. Panels in tablets at centre, inscribed "Lugton Bridge. Built 1765. Widened and improved 1816" to N, and "Lugton Bridge. Built 1765. Widened - the approaches improved 1816" to S. — Lugton Bridge carries Edinburgh Road (A68) over River North Esk. Constructed in 1765, this bridge was widened and the approaches improved in 1816.
